Before the 19th century there was no big necessity to create Employment law because most of people worked in some craft related with land and agriculture. However, the 19th century was the century of Employment law birth.

Employment law considers about relations with employees and employers. But the biggest part of this law considers about employees rights. For example, employees have right not to be dismissed without some reason. What is more, men and women have the same right to work in the same job with same conditions and the same salary and they have right to receive a written summary of their conditions of work from their employers. Moreover, women have right to be returned to their work after they have a baby. Another one very important right is the right to strike. Not only these but many other rights protect people from any harm in their job.

Summing it up, most of countries in the world are concerned to protect their citizens and they have passed much legislation to do that.
